* Replace path implementation.Gravatar tomlu2018-02-08
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Path and PathFragment have been replaced with String-based implementations. They are pretty similar, but each method is dissimilar enough that I did not feel sharing code was appropriate. A summary of changes: PATH ==== * Subsumes LocalPath (deleted, its tests repurposed) * Use a simple string to back Path * Path instances are no longer interned; Reference equality will no longer work * Always normalized (same as before) * Some operations will now be slower, like instance compares (which were previously just a reference check) * Multiple identical paths will now consume more memory since they are not interned PATH FRAGMENT ============= * Use a simple string to back PathFragment * No more segment arrays with interned strings * Always normalized * Remove isNormalized * Replace some isNormalizied uses with containsUpLevelReferences() to check if path fragments try to escape their scope * To check if user input is normalized, supply static methods on PathFragment to validate the string before constructing a PathFragment * Because PathFragments are always normalized, we have to replace checks for literal "." from PathFragment#getPathString to PathFragment#getSafePathString. The latter returns "." for the empty string. * The previous implementation supported efficient segment semantics (segment count, iterating over segments). This is now expensive since we do longer have a segment array. ARTIFACT ======== * Remove Path instance. It is instead dynamically constructed on request. This is necessary to avoid this CL becoming a memory regression. RELNOTES: None PiperOrigin-RevId: 185062932

* Make PathFragment an abstract class.Gravatar nharmata2017-04-24
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| There are now four concrete implementations: RelativeUnixPathFragment, AbsoluteUnixPathFragment, RelativeWindowsPathFragment, AbsoluteWindowsPathFragment. Goals: -Reduce memory usage of PathFragment on non-Windows platforms while maintaining existing semantics. -Make a few simple performance improvements along the way. -Add TODOs for a few more simple performance improvements. -Open the way for reducing code complexity of PathFragment. All of the Windows-specific stuff ought not complicate the code so much. Non goals: -Make the entire codebase as pretty as possible wrt PathFragment & Windows. -Make PathFragment usage more sane in general (e.g. change semantics to ban coexistence of Windows and Unix PathFragments). -Optimize PathFragment as much as possible wrt memory or even in any other dimensions (e.g. gc churn, cpu). To elaborate, the primary motivation is per-instance memory usage of PathFragment on Unix platforms: Before this change ------------------ +UseCompressedOops --> 32 bytes per instance -UseCompressedOops --> 40 bytes per instance After this change ------------------ +UseCompressedOops --> 24 bytes per instance -UseCompressedOops --> 32 bytes per instance Since Bazel can retain lots of PathFragments, the memory savings of this CL are fairly large. RELNOTES: None PiperOrigin-RevId: 154052905

* Windows: resolve shortened pathsGravatar Laszlo Csomor2017-01-03
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| TL;DR: resolve "C:/progra~1" style paths, don't cache failed resolutions in the parent's Path.children When creating WindowsPath objects, resolve the "C:/progra~1" style paths to "C:/program files". This enables us to correctly compare paths on Windows. Without this canonicalization we incorrectly determine "C:/progra~1" and "C:/program files" to be different when they are actually the same. We only attempt to resolve such paths if the name looks like it's an abbreviated path. If resolution fails, probably due to the path not existing, then we don't cache this Path object in the parent's `children` list. This avoids stale cache entries in case the path springs into existence later in the server's lifetime. Fixes https://github.com/bazelbuild/bazel/issues/2145 We also need to rectify https://github.com/bazelbuild/bazel/issues/2173 -- PiperOrigin-RevId: 143442134 MOS_MIGRATED_REVID=143442134

* VFS: implement a Windows-specific Path subclassGravatar Laszlo Csomor2016-10-18
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The new subclass WindowsFileSystem.WindowsPath is aware of Windows drives. This change: - introduces a new factory for Path objects so FileSystems can return a custom implementation that instantiates filesystem-specific Paths - implements the WindowsPath subclass of Path that is aware of Windows drives - introduces the bazel.windows_unix_root JVM argument that defines the MSYS root, which defines the absolute Windows path that is the root of all Unix paths that Bazel creates (e.g. "/usr/lib" -> "C:/tools/msys64/usr/lib") except if the path is of the form "/c/foo" which is treated as "C:/foo" - removes all Windows-specific logic from Path PathFragment is still aware of drive letters and it has to remain so because it is unaware of file systems. WindowsPath restricts the allowed path strings to absolute Unix paths where the first segment, if any, is a volume specifier. From now on if Bazel attempts to create a WindowsPath from an absolute Unix path, Bazel will make it relative to WindowsPath.UNIX_ROOT, unless the first component is a single-letter name (e.g. "/c/foo" which is "C:/foo"). Subclassing Path is necessary because a Unix-style absolute path doesn't sufficiently define a full Windows path, as it may be relative to any drive. Fixes https://github.com/bazelbuild/bazel/issues/1463 -- MOS_MIGRATED_REVID=136350304
